Leading the list is Southern Crescent Technical College, our #1 best value for other rehabilitation and therapeutic professions in the United States. Southern Crescent Technical College is a moderately-sized public school located in the town of Griffin.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$3,516, with out-of-state students paying around $6,084. Other Rehabilitation And Therapeutic Professions graduates carry a median of $17,619 in student loans. Early-career other rehabilitation and therapeutic professions graduates make about $38,608. Weighed against typical debt, the earnings make a compelling case for value.
Thomas Jefferson University is a great value for students pursuing a degree in other rehabilitation and therapeutic professions, landing the #2 spot this year. Set in the city of Philadelphia, Thomas Jefferson University is a moderately-sized private not-for-profit institution. In-state tuition and fees average $47,355. Typical student debt for other rehabilitation and therapeutic professions graduates is $35,437. Soon after graduation, other rehabilitation and therapeutic professions degree recipients from Thomas Jefferson University generally make around $46,768. That is a strong return on a $35,437 median debt. Thomas Jefferson University admits about 81% of applicants.
